Biography

Femi Adebayo Salami is a renowned actor, director, producer, lawyer, and politician. As the son of veteran actor Adebayo Salami (Oga Bello), Femi has made significant contributions to Nollywood. He began his acting career in 1985 and has since featured in over 500 films. Notable works include Jagun Jagun, King of Thieves, and Ayitale. Femi is also the founder of J-15 School of Performing Arts and served as the Special Adviser to the Governor of Kwara State on Arts, Culture, and Tourism from 2017 to 2019. His accolades include multiple awards for Best Yoruba Actor at the Afro Hollywood Awards
